Strategy, a publicly traded American company co-founded by Michael Saylor, is making headlines as rumors swirl about its massive $46 billion BTC stash being used as a potential backdoor for a US strategic Bitcoin reserve. The speculation arose after a crypto analyst claimed that Tom Lee, a well-known financial analyst and Wall Street strategist, suggested that Saylor might be buying BTC on behalf of the US government. 

Strategy’s BTC Stash Linked To US Bitcoin Reserve 

A new development in the Bitcoin accumulation race has erupted after crypto analyst Lupin claimed in an August 10 post on X social media that Lee has confirmed his long-standing belief that Saylor may be acquiring BTC for the US government. In a recent podcast appearance, Lee revealed that Strategy currently controls 3.2% of Bitcoin’s circulating supply, valued at around $46 billion.

The Wall Street strategist had claimed that the company plans to boost its holdings to at least one million BTC, representing roughly 5% of the total network. He characterized this ambitious goal as establishing a “sovereign put,” potentially making Strategy’s BTC stash strategically important to the United States. 

While Strategy’s goal of acquiring a million BTC may be achievable, Lee argued that it would be nearly impossible for the US government to make such a purchase openly without triggering an extreme supply shock. He claims that publicly announcing a buy of that scale would likely shrink sellers within the market and drive the price of Bitcoin to $1 million instantly. Based on this view, Strategy could serve as a more discreet channel for building a US strategic Bitcoin reserve. 

Treasury Could Be Buying ETH For US Government

Notably, Lee’s statement lands alongside significant institutional moves highlighted by Lupin within the crypto market. The crypto analyst reported that in under 30 days, Bitmine, a blockchain technology company, has become the largest holder of the world’s 25th biggest asset. Meanwhile, at least five corporations have launched Ethereum strategic reserves in 2025, with plans to raise billions to accumulate ETH. 

This sudden rush in Ethereum has raised questions from Lupin about whether one of the top five treasuries could also be quietly buying ETH on behalf of the US government. The analyst also noted that these moves have renewed focus on HEX founder Richard Heart’s aggressive Ethereum accumulation in early 2024. According to Lupin, Heart’s decision now appears almost prophetic, given the surge of institutional activity that followed in mid-2025. 

Overall, the convergence of Strategy’s escalating BTC accumulation, Bitmine’s rapid asset consolidation, and the growing institutional embrace of ETH has left Lupin questioning just how bullish the current market may be. Amid these shifts, Strategy has kept up its aggressive buying spree, most recently adding 155 BTC, valued at $18 million, to its massive Bitcoin portfolio. The publicly traded company now holds a total of 628,946 BTC, acquired for a whopping $46.09 billion at $73,288 per token.
